Thanks for the heads up. I"ll call today and order another one. Yes, over the years, I've been very pleased with the TSS. Wear.... any holster will wear the firearm. Some folks say that leather will hold onto grit and abrade the firearm. Others say that Kydex/nylon will wear a finish faster. My leather holsters have caused a little bit of wear on my carry guns, but it's not anything that would cause you to pick up the gun and go "dang, what happened to that?"
